THE GARDEN BEFORE:
The rear garden of this house rose steeply to a height of 4m above ground level. Full of weeds and overgrown shrubs this plot was completely unusable and provided a less than attractive outlook from the living rooms of the house.

THE GARDEN AFTER:
By terracing the plot this immediately gave this narrow, steep garden depth and provided usable areas. Focal points such as the urn with it's soothing water cascades were lined up to the living areas of the house, providing tantalising glimpses of the garden. Wide steps became an inviting feature beckoning you to explore the garden further. Using construcion materials and a colour scheme similar to the house linked the garden with the home seemlessly.
